## PruneBot: stale-branch cleanup

Heads-up for release week: PruneBot on the Larkspur repos deletes branches with no commits in 90 days, but it skips anything matching the release-freeze pattern. If it starts eating branches it shouldn't, pause the worker first, then check the exclusion list — don't just kill the pod, or it'll retry on restart. The current production settings it runs with are as follows.

config for yahof-tajop:
zorath:
  pin: 7493
  metrics_host: metrics.zorath.tolvaqsys.internal
  tenant: praiel
  seal: seal_fd9cd4f1

☐ Sealed-bid tender – off-site run to Farlow Chambers

Confirm the tender envelope from the Ostrim project remains double-sealed with both wax stamps intact before it leaves the building. Record the departure time in the run log and ensure the courier carries nothing else from our office. On arrival, the courier must state the confidential phrase given below.

dispatch memo: the sorius tamius courier leaves the praeth ledger at gate 4873 under passcode 928014

## Artifact Signing — SDK Parity Notes (Weekly Sync)

Kestrel SDK for Android reached parity with the Swift client this sprint: offline queueing, batched telemetry, and retry semantics now match. Both SDKs ship as signed artifacts from the same pipeline. Remaining gap: background sync throttling, targeted next sprint. Verify both release bundles before tagging. Both artifacts validate against the shared signing key below.

signing key of kawig-fafog = bky19_6Fypv1qws7J8qJtaYjX